Should I use Google products search (Froogle)

21 March 2009 208 views One Comment

There was a simple question:

I’ve got an ecommerce store. I’m trying to figure out if I should spend time getting Google Products / Base / froogle (whatever it’s called) set up for all my products. Sounds like a lot of work and a huge question mark if it will bring in sales.
Does anyone have experience, good or bad? Could save me a lot of time, or make me a lot of money!

And the answer was only the one:

It’s free, ultra targeted traffic. It really doesn’t get much better than that :).
I can associate between 50 - 100 clicks per day from google base / froogle for one of our sites, and it’s always converted well.

Absolutely worth it, make several sales through froogle /month.
As previous poster stated, it’s free.
You should tag all the URLS + set up a froogle (google base) profile to analyze that traffic.

I have no way to measure sales from Google Products/Base, but I’ve had customers tell me they used it to compare prices and liked mine.

I have used it with success. I have also noted that if you have Google Checkout you can get a positive rating on your site beside your listing. Helpful if you have 5 stars.

So, there was no one who has been disappointed using Google product search also known as Froogle.

With Google Product Search you increase traffic to your store  – for free. Google Product Search helps shoppers find and buy products across the web. As a seller, you can submit your products to Google Product Search, allowing shoppers to quickly and easily find your site.

The feed should be submitted once a month, because after 30 days your products will be automatically dropped out form the Froogle. But Google likes fresh content, so you can update your products every week and you can hope to have better ranking.

This service from Google is absolutely free. And it has several ways to upload your data:

  • Single item
  • Data feed
  • Store Connector
  • API

The best and the easiest practice would be to set up Data feed via FTP. You will save your time and you can even launch the cron job which will do for you every 7 days.
